About the project
No Gender Gap is an innovative project aimed at promoting gender equality through education. In collaboration with three European associations, we are developing an interactive platform designed to support youth workers and educators in addressing gender-related issues. The project aims to engage young people, raising their awareness of gender issues and giving them the tools to take action. With the help of various partners and supporters, No Gender Gap is committed to creating lasting change in the way gender equality is taught and understood.

Erasmus+ is the European Union program for education, training, youth, and sport. It promotes inclusion, innovation, and active citizenship, offering learning opportunities to young people, educators, and organizations.
Through international projects, Erasmus+ supports cooperation between organizations from different countries, the exchange of good practices, and the development of transversal skills.
“No Gender Gap” is carried out within the framework of Erasmus+, with the aim of creating educational tools to promote gender equality and respect for diversity.

Learn more about the project

No Gender Gap is a project funded by the Erasmus+ program that brings together various European organizations in a joint action against the gender gap.
Through teamwork based on cooperation, the exchange of skills, and educational innovation, we have developed an interactive and accessible platform to promote gender equality, raise awareness among young people, and provide concrete tools to educators and practitioners.
Thanks to a grant, "No GenderGap" brought together partners from various European countries to:
Develop an educational toolkit designed for educators, youth workers and schools, including practical tools, participatory methods and replicable workshops
Implement non-formal education activities with and for young people, raising awareness on gender issues;
Strengthen international cooperation between youth organisations working on inclusion and rights
Contribute to building a culture of equity, respect, and active citizenship among younger generations
